ADS8343EBG4 Description

ADS8343EBG4 Description

The ADS8343EBG4 is a high-performance, 16-bit, successive approximation register (SAR) analog-to-digital converter (ADC) designed by Texas Instruments. This IC is part of the Data Acquisition ICs category and is housed in a 16-lead SSOP package, making it suitable for surface-mount applications. The ADS8343EBG4 offers a sampling rate of 100,000 samples per second (100k SPS), providing precise and rapid data acquisition capabilities. It supports both differential and single-ended input types, making it versatile for a variety of applications.

The ADC operates with a supply voltage range of 2.7V to 3.6V for both analog and digital supplies, with an additional option for a 5V supply. This flexibility in voltage options ensures compatibility with a wide range of systems. The ADS8343EBG4 features a 1:1 sample-and-hold (S/H) to ADC ratio, ensuring accurate signal capture. It also supports an external reference type, allowing for precise calibration and stability in various operating conditions.

The ADS8343EBG4 is REACH unaffected and RoHS3 compliant, adhering to stringent environmental and safety standards. It has a moisture sensitivity level (MSL) of 2, with a 1-year shelf life, ensuring reliability and longevity in storage and operation. The data interface is SPI, facilitating straightforward communication with microcontrollers and other digital systems.

ADS8343EBG4 Features

  • High Resolution: 16-bit resolution ensures precise data acquisition, making it ideal for applications requiring high accuracy.
  • Fast Sampling Rate: With a sampling rate of 100k SPS, the ADS8343EBG4 can capture fast-changing signals efficiently.
  • Flexible Input Options: Supports both differential and single-ended inputs, offering versatility in signal acquisition.
  • Wide Supply Voltage Range: Operates with a supply voltage range of 2.7V to 3.6V for both analog and digital supplies, with an additional 5V option, ensuring compatibility with various power sources.
  • SPI Interface: Simplifies communication with digital systems, enabling easy integration into existing setups.
  • External Reference Type: Allows for precise calibration and stability, enhancing the accuracy of the ADC.
  • Compliance and Reliability: REACH unaffected and RoHS3 compliant, ensuring environmental and safety standards are met. MSL 2 (1 Year) ensures reliability in storage and operation.
